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Beginners Guide to Metal Polishing - Most of the time, metal polishing is wanted for an attractive appearance and for clean-room applications. It really is one of the most popular methods for its use in escalating the overall beauty of the items, as an example, motorcycle parts, auto parts or cookware. Moreover, various clean-rooms call for a sleek finish as a way to lower the porosity of the material which might result in dirt to collect and contaminate. An outstanding example of this application might be in vacuum chambers. You will discover a good number of ways to finish metals, and we shall check out the various processes involved. Metals can be burnished electromechanically, chemically, manually, or with purpose made buffing machines. A finishing compound or paste is frequently utilised, that could consist of aluminum oxide, limestone, chromium oxide, tripoli, chalk, dolomite,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, because of its weak thermal conductivity, reasonably high viscidness, and hardness is considered the most time-consuming. Alternatively, things made out of non-ferrous metal are generally more amenable to buffing, as they need the least amount of processes.
Where a high processing quality is not really called for, higher pad speeds can be utilized. A reduced pad speed is applied should a high standard mirror finish is vital. Finishing buffs daubed with compound are significantly affected by the pressures on the surface of the buffing pad. The level of the pressure on the surface may be elevated within certain guidelines, however further exceeding the optimal measure of load not merely cuts down on the quality level of treatment, but additionally lowers the level of effectiveness, can cause wear to the part, and there is furthermore an apparent heating of the objects being worked on, resulting from friction. With thin pieces, it will be increased heat (and a subsequent pliability of the metal) which can cause parts to warp, bend or flex. In general, it requires a proficient technician to take into account all these elements to equally prevent harm to the workpiece and to deliver the results competently. In order to radically improve the standard of the resulting surface, the finishing process should really be done with significantly less aggression and not so much pressure so as to subsequently complete a surface area with no scratches or fine lines caused by the polishing procedure, thus ending up with a fantastic mirror finish.
